Paisley is a small community that offers residents a unique blend of tranquility, natural beauty, and tight-knit connections. Surrounded by the dramatic landscapes of Lake County, this community is an appealing haven for those seeking an escape from the pace of larger urban centers. Outdoor enthusiasts will adore the close proximity to the Fremont-Winema National Forest, where hiking, birdwatching, and fishing in the Chewaucan River are popular pastimes.
Families moving to Paisley appreciate its excellent educational offerings. The Paisley School District is known for giving students individualized attention and a diverse range of extracurricular activities. Those seeking further educational resources will benefit from the Lake County Library District, which provides access to learning materials, community events, and activities for all ages.
The town itself brims with fascinating features, from the intriguing Paisley Caves—home to some of North America’s oldest archaeological finds—to its celebrated Mosquito Festival, which brings together neighbors and visitors for lively summer fun. Residents also enjoy access to the Anna Reservoir, a favorite spot for boating and picnicking, while the Paisley Community Center stands as the heart of local gatherings.
Living in Paisley means enjoying the peace of rural life and the charm of a community where people know their neighbors.
